Multistate Tax Alert: Ohio Adopts 2011-2013 Budget |
On June 30, Ohio Governor Kasich signed into law the 2011-2013 Budget Bill, House Bill 153. The new law:
- Expands existing refundable commercial activity tax credits for job retention and creates a new refundable job retention tax credit
- Creates a commercial activity tax exemption for certain receipts involving uranium
- Clarifies existing corporate franchise tax law concerning inclusion of insurance companies in a commonly owned or controlled group
- Creates a small business investment tax credit against the personal income tax
- Creates a sales and use tax exemption for computer data center equipment and an exclusion for certain customer loyalty program rewards
- Alters the statute of limitations for use tax assessment and prohibits assessment of a consumer’s use tax liability prior to 2008
- Requires the Tax Commissioner to administer a tax amnesty program
- Repeals the estate tax starting in 2013
- Provides for a sales and use, income, and commercial activity tax exemption for entities that enter into a contract with the state to provide highway services
- Authorizes administrative changes to mandatory electronic filing and allows alternative delivery methods of orders and notices
These changes are summarized in this Tax Alert.
